Lou and Laura, tried to find this on the forum, however, no luck. We purchased a 2013 Rockwood and although it was noted in the brochure it included and XM radio, it did not come with it. Apparently I had the undated brochure from the 2012 model year. In any case I do want to install XM in the camper (a setup with the removable head to use in the house worked perfect), we really liked it in our last Rockwood, any ideas of the antenna routing? I hate to think of poking a hole in the roof.

I bought a home docking station for my xm radio a few years ago and found the antenna actually worked inside the house. Experiment by moving the antenna around inside your rv and maybe you can mount it somewhere on the ceiling and avoid drilling holes. I would think somewhere in a slide would be best. Good luck!
